http 请求方式 ---GET请求和POST请求

http 请求方式 ---GET请求和POST请求<?xml version="1.0" encoding="UTF-8"?>
1. get请求,获得服务器资源 post请求,向服务器发布信息

2. get请求长度有限制,不适合 文件传输 这类大量数据

3. get请求地址栏会出现,一些安全性高的多采用post,把请求参数移到信息体

4. 浏览器通常会用缓存存储数据,如果访问的是相同的 url , 提交方式是get,不会再到服务器查看更新数据(可以添加时间戳避免缓存),

如果希望查看到更新的数据,采用post提交

5. post请求的请求参数不会出现在地址栏上,无法加入书签,如果某些页面是根据请求参数来做不同的页面显示,比如论坛里面文章的发表,那么

就必须使用get标签。

6. get操作是等幂操作(或幂等操作),post操作是非等幂操作。get等幂操作不会改变服务器内容,多次提交的返回结果是一样的。post提交

用于改变服务器内容的提交。




转载于:https://www.cnblogs.com/ZhangJinkun/p/6f8a955e4299fb0001b44024192d4cee.html

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值